In a 2017 study published in the American Journal of Orthodontics and Dentofacial Orthopedics, Invisalign was found to be as effective as traditional braces in treating mild to moderate malocclusions. Moreover, patients treated with Invisalign reported higher satisfaction levels, particularly in terms of comfort and appearance. The effectiveness of Invisalign has been proven in numerous clinical studies.

The aligners must be worn for 20 to 22 hours a day, only to be removed for eating, drinking, brushing, and flossing. However, the success of Invisalign, like any other orthodontic treatment, heavily depends on the patient's commitment. Failure to adhere to this can prolong the treatment duration and compromise the results.

Traditional braces require frequent visits to the orthodontist for adjustments, which can be time-consuming and inconvenient. In contrast, Invisalign aligners are designed to be replaced every two weeks, allowing the patient to progress through their treatment at home with minimal disruption to their daily life. Another significant advantage of Invisalign is its convenience.
